Characteristics of Polyurethane Drive Rollers
Polyurethane is a synthetic polymer that combines the best attributes of rubber and plastic, resulting in a material that is both resilient and flexible. This makes polyurethane drive rollers highly advantageous when compared to their rubber or metal counterparts. Key characteristics include
1. Durability Polyurethane is known for its exceptional wear resistance, making it ideal for handling heavy loads and enduring prolonged use. It can withstand harsh environmental conditions without deteriorating or losing effectiveness.
2. High Load Capacity These rollers can support significant weight, delivering uniform pressure on the surfaces they contact. This ensures a smooth operation in machinery where consistent movement is critical.
3. Chemical Resistance Polyurethane is less susceptible to damage from oils, detergents, and various chemicals, enhancing its longevity and reliability in various industrial settings.
4. Reduced Noise and Vibration The unique composition of polyurethane allows for better energy absorption, leading to lower noise levels and vibrations during operation. This contributes to a safer and more comfortable work environment.

Applications of Polyurethane Drive Rollers
The applications of polyurethane drive rollers are extensive and varied. They are commonly found in
1. Conveyor Systems In logistics and manufacturing, these rollers facilitate the smooth transport of materials along conveyor belts, ensuring efficient product movement.
2. Printing Presses Polyurethane rollers help achieve consistent ink transfer, contributing to high-quality printing results.
3. Packaging Machines They play a vital role in the reliable operation of machinery responsible for packaging goods, ensuring secure handling and transport.
4. Material Handling Equipment From pallet jacks to forklifts, polyurethane rollers enhance the maneuverability and performance of various equipment.
